The Jersey Shore is a great spot for some rest and relaxation. This is something the new Shorebreak Cafe in Sea Isle City knows very well. That’s why their menu is full of nostalgia and comfort in every bite. The eatery offers sit-down and takeout options, and every item is made in house.
The 1,500-square foot Shorebreak Cafe is “coastal chic and oh so sweet inside,” according to Amy Glancey; Chief Marketing Officer for Shorebreak Resorts. “When you walk inside, you are greeted with the sweet smells of our homemade treats,” she adds. The cozy interior can seat 8, in addition to 30 guests outside.

A Menu Made for Lounging
Shorebreak Cafe specializes in made-to-order breakfast sandwiches, homemade pastries, and sweet treats. In particular, patrons love the crumb cake, with extra-large crumbs and powdered sugar atop moist and buttery yellow cake. Likewise, the “PB-N-J” croissants are a hit; Shorebreak Cafe stuffs a classic croissant with fresh raspberry jam and a creamy peanut butter filling. In fact, Amy has trouble selecting a favorite item because “Everything is so good,” she says. “It would be way too hard to choose just one.”
However, Amy says the Shorebreak beach buns are a must try. These treats boast layers of buttery brioche swirled with caramel pastry cream, topped with beachy glaze and white chocolate seashells. In addition, they serve LaVazza Coffee and have 16 ice cream flavors to choose from; including funfetti with blue icing swirl and Sea Isle Turtle.

Custom Treats & More
Shorebreak Cafe also accommodates custom orders for weddings, showers, birthdays, and special events. They can create anything from pastries to cupcakes, cookies, and ice cream cakes. “The team will bring your vision to life,” Amy says.
The head baker is Dana Iannelli, a Southern New Jersey native who says the Jersey shore is her second home. Dana has dual pastry and culinary degrees from The Culinary Institute of America. Her experience includes working in bakeries across the nation, and competing on the Food Network’s Wedding Cake Championship.
